There is a tale about a ghostly woman who visits twice a year:

Masonic Cemetery – Every April 5 and November 1, it is said that a beautiful woman in a black satin dress appears and lays flowers on the grave of John Edward Cameron. There are many different rumors for the connection between this ghost and Cameron, who died on November 1, 1887. At one time, twelve people gathered at Cameron&#39;s grave on November 1 to see the ghost. They were not disappointed -- at sunset, the woman appeared as always, but when two of the men tried to grab her, she flew off and vanished on a hill not far from the cemetery. The hilltop cemetery is north of the city.

Ok I went. Here is my evening.....

I went around 3:30 to where I thought we had to be. There were few people there all looking for the same thing. We walked through knee height snow to no avail. As it started to get dark we all started to freak because we knew we were in the wrong place. Why can&#39;t there be like a 7-11 in Central City so a girl can ask for better directions. Finally a girl showed up and said she knew where it was and came by to pick up some of her lost friends, so we all piled in all of our cars like storm chasers to go to where we needed to be. There were maybe 20 to 30 people there all waiting by the time we got there. I meet a lady who was talking like she had a connection with the spirits, how when they are around she would feel sick, and as time went on she became so sick that night she had to go to her car. So I FOR SURE wanted to sit next to her. While we were waiting, her nice friend had a still camera and was showing me the orbs that would magically appear sometimes on some of the pictures and we knew it was getting close and I was getting more and more excited. I knew I made a good choice sitting next to them. In between her feeling more and more sick it was getting darker so we all waited quietly for the most part. And waited. And waited. The rumor was at sundown she would appear, but no one was ready to leave just yet. The people next to me began talking about how they will do a grid afterwards and begin the investigation and I was like woohoo this is like being in a queue line waiting for the house to open. I don&#39;t care how old you get, when this excitement builds, I feel like a teenager again. Camera flashes every now and then to add to the fun. But then people started to leave, and by 8:30 still nothing. As time passed and the talk of investigations slowed down, I looked over to only find the girl had a disposable camera and her nice friend was out of batteries on his still camera and remembered that in all the ghost hunter shows, flashes are not used on camera as an investigation was underway, I realized that I was had. My guess is that 1 of 2 things just happened. 1) Someone started this rumor to see how many dumb people we could get to show up on the same day and time, or 2) it was like a telephone game. The only story I read was how 12 guys went and saw her and when then tried to grab her she ran and disappeared. Maybe she wasn&#39;t a ghost then, but by the time the telephone game started to play in the late 1800s to now it turned into where she was. No telling. But we left with only a couple people behind to head back down the mountain. I am glad I went. I would have wondered if I hadn&#39;t. But in November, you won&#39;t see me there. I would never want to hear people laughing at me, because they were able to get me not just once but twice.
